Following the count of votes at the NT Electoral Commission, employees have voted in favour of the new union collective agreement - 3573 in favour, 537 against.

What happens next? The new agreement will now be lodged with the Workplace Authority. Upon receipt by the Workplace Authority, the agreement becomes operational and the process of back pay can begin. The OCPE has indicated this will occur on 20 March for normal pay and the following paydays for penalties.
At a glance The three year deal delivers NTPS workers an 11% pay increase, with no loss of conditions. The effective date of the first 4% instalment is 9 August 2007, with two additional instalments of 4% and 3% payable in August 2008 and August 2009 respectively. Other main features of the proposed agreement are:
increases to applicable allowance rates
improved work/life balance initiatives including the introduction of paid paternity/supporting partner leave
improved employment incentives for professional employees
a comprehensive agreement containing former award entitlements and conditions
the Australian Industrial Relations Commission can settle disputes over the application of the agreement.
